Summary of Request:
The Mental Health Services Act (MHSA) provides funding for the Community Services and Supports (CSS) Outreach and Engagement component program, and the Prevention and Early Intervention (PEI) Prevention services component program. CSS programs connect individuals with serious mental illness to the appropriate mental health support programs. PEI programs work with communities to mitigate the risk of development of mental health conditions by strengthening protective factors. Action Network provides services in the south coast region of Mendocino County and supports culturally specific treatment options, including therapeutic counseling, referrals, and connection to mental health services. Services outlined in this contract are part of the array of services in the Mental Health Services Act Three Year Program and Expenditure Report.
This contract is a continuation of the previous agreement 21-149 that expired on June 30, 2022. To avoid a gap in services, we are requesting this contract be backdated to match the effective agreement date of July 1, 2022.
